Hello all,

I'm trying to clock my 2500k as high as possible (5GHz stable :D) but I want to keep the eco features turned on ie. underclocking when not needed etc...

I can boot up and run SuperPi with a 1m score of 7.5 something...
That's at 1.404v

From here I'd like to know which settings to be fiddling with to help stability.
To get 5GHz I leave everything at default but up Vcore 1.380v and Dynamic Vcore 0.020v
Plus drop the RAM from 11-11-11-28 to 9-10-10-21 @1.55v

This is under water 480mm X 60mm rad space with a 7950.

Any advice?
